I self-admittedly dislike cleaning rain gutters, but we still had not installed Gutter Topper on our personal garage until recently.  Our barn and entire house has our gutter system including Gutter Topper, except our garage.  Why?  because I could reach them with a 6-foot ladder and it provided me with some exercise…right?
Let me provide a little history.  Back in year 2000 we discovered Gutter Topper as a solution to protecting gutter systems and decided to test it on our barn.  With heavy snow loads in New Hampshire and Vermont, we quickly realized Gutter Topper created a year-round maintenance free gutter system surviving our New England winters.  We have since carried Gutter Topper installing over 20 miles of it since becoming a certified trained installation dealer in 2000 serving Central and Southern NH and VT.   Our brother in law, Bill Worth and wife Joanne, (Worth’s Seamless Rain Gutters Inc) in Derby Vermont carries it too!

But despite all of the above and co-owning a rain gutter business with my husband for the past 20 years while living in New London NH, I had still cleaned out our garage gutters until……I had a visitor stop in while I was cleaning my gutters.  He entered our chicken coop which is attached to our garage.  I nearly fell off my ladder!  Mr. Bear quietly peeled the chicken wire off the 2x4 to make his way into our coop.  As I stood on my 6-foot step ladder, Mr. Bear sat, scratched his head and searched for a fine feathered mid-afternoon snack.  I didn’t know what to do!  So, I did the only thing I could, I took my iPhone out of my arm band and snapped a few pictures.  I quietly climbed off the ladder and ran into my house.   Safely inside watching Mr. Bear from my window.

 

Since then Gutter Topper has been installed on my garage, leaving me with more interesting, safer things to do, like practice and study my ChiRunning and ChiWalking, exercise, cook, clean my house, go fishing, spending time with family and friends, travel and work on my blogging.  Anything but clean gutters!

So what does Gutter Topper do? 
·      It handles 21 inches of rainfall per hour.
·      Withstands a load of 300 pounds per lineal foot, surviving New England Winters.
·      Withstands sustained winds of 100 mph.
·      Keeps me (and you) off the ladder while enjoying life safely.

Some of the other Gutter Topper Benefits are:

·      Every installation is custom fit to your roof, this is not a one size fits all system.
·      Stanchion system is continuous across the front which provides support for heavy snow and ice loads and prevents wind lift or vibration and eliminates bird nesting.  And to view more, please see the link below.



·      Eliminate thinking about your gutter system;  Year Round.
